RC Lens take advantage of change in French law
Contract summary
Length of contract: 2.5 yearsAnnualised value: US$700,000
Overall value: US$1.75 million
French soccer club RC Lens will be backed by online betting provider France Pari for the next two and a half years.
The company hopes to take advantage of the change in French law expected to revolutionise the French gaming market. At present, France Pari operates under a free to play model, offering players virtual tokens which can be used to bet on a variety of sports for a chance to win prizes.
France Pari will be RC Lens' back of shirt sponsor for the 2010/11 and 2011/12 seasons. The company will also receive exposure via advertising hoardings at the Stade Félix Bollaert, and launch a betting site on the club's official website.
"I am very pleased with our pioneering role in welcoming France Pari as our new partner," said RC Lens chairman Gervais Martel. "This combination is both innovative and relevant, with the online betting market, as we all know, set to become a major partner of French football in the near future."
The partnership was negotiated by Sportfive. Financial details were not revealed, but French media reports place a basic figure of €500,000 (US$700,000) per season on the deal, with the betting site possibly adding to that figure.
